Had that happen to a w124 200D 1992, bought the car from a widow, stood for 4 years, car was 9 years old at the time and only had 24k km on the clock. Went through the car before putting it back on the road and the bearing in the pump failed after 2 days... skipped the chain and broke a timing cover. Luckily that was all the damage and was repairable. After that the car was sold and still in possession of the same owner and now at well over 500k km.

I had this happen on my w123 turbo 300d. Fortunately it didn’t cause engine failure and I was able to retrieve all the ball bearings by removing the oil pan. I simply replaced the pump by a remanufactured unit and it’s been good for the last 20k miles. Is the bearing failure simply due to wear and tear from age/mileage? Or is it timing device bronze bushing play that causes it?

@@fireplays_official my pump had 267k miles when it blew up. I believe all om617 turbos on the w123 and w126 use the same "gen II" style pump; the one without the replaceable diaphragm(like the earlier ones). I replaced with a genuine refurbished pump(no longer available) and have put 18k miles since then. It's still in good condition, so it makes me think the old one died due to high mileage rather than some timing device issue.
